What Is Wholesale Distribution Software?

Wholesale distribution software is a digital solution designed for businesses in the wholesale industry to help with their distribution operations. This software provides a central location that integrates multiple functionalities and varying processes for more unified access. Also, it has digital tools for simplifying tasks such as delivery scheduling and order management. With this software, you can also manage cash flow and streamline inventory control processes.

In addition, when you use this software, you can access CRM capabilities to strengthen and nurture client relationships and expand your network. With its capability to gather data analytics, you can measure business success and gain helpful business insights.

Benefits

Modern solutions for wholesale distribution have workflow automation capabilities that you can leverage to streamline both repetitive and manual tasks. Also, another benefit of using this technology is it saves you money and lightens your workload, letting you focus on more essential things that require your attention. In addition, it plays a crucial role in improving customer experience and helps you maximize results.

Features

You have plenty of options to choose from when selecting which software to equip in the software market. Each of them has a varying specialization, meaning they can help you and enhance your processes in distinct ways. That said, ensure to filter out your choices while considering essential factors to determine which one suits you and aligns with your needs the most. The elements you should consider during your selection process include your areas of weakness, preferred digital devices, and the size of your business. Also, the following are essential features that the best performing digital solutions in this category should have:

  • Calendar and scheduling functionalities
  • Inventory management tools
  • Analytics platform
  • Business process automation capabilities
  • Workflow management tools
  • Collaboration software functionalities
  • Order fulfillment features
  • Warehouse management capabilities
  • CRM system integration

Top 10 Wholesale Distribution Software

1. SAP

With this inventory management solution, you can streamline billing & invoicing and kitting. SAP has 100,330 employees and has 30 billion dollars in generated revenue.

2. NetSuite

With this ERP wholesale distribution software, you can access digital tools for audit trail and purchase order management. They have 10,000 employees and have 2 billion dollars in generated revenue.

3. Syspro ERP

This ERP software has financial management and lead generation capabilities. They have 1,325 people working for them and have a revenue of 130 million dollars.

4. Acumatica

Acumatica is a manufacturing solution with transportation management and enterprise asset management features. They have 300 employees and have 62 million dollars in generated revenue.

5. OptiProERP

Quality management and warehouse management capabilities are examples of features in this digital solution. They have generated a revenue of 59 million dollars and have employed 319 people. 

6. Quickbooks Commerce

This distribution software has functionalities for item management and supplier management. They have a generated revenue of 50 million dollars and have 200 people in their team.

7. Sanderson

Sanderson provides its users with functionalities for cross-docking and shipping management. They have a generated revenue of 43 million dollars and have 318 employees in their team. 

8. Acctivate

This inventory management software has production management and supply chain management capabilities. They have a revenue of 5.7 million dollars and have 39 employees working for them.

9. inFlow Inventory

Functionalities for serial number tracking and order entry are accessible in this software. They have employed 26 people and have 5 million dollars in generated revenue.

10. Emerge

Emerge is a wholesale distribution solution with tools in shipping management and order tracking. They have 5 million dollars in revenue and have 26 people on their team.

What is ERP software?

ERP (Enterprise Resource Planning) software is a platform that helps enterprises with their planning processes for resource allocation. It gathers data from varying departments in the enterprise and measures metrics of business functions for better insights on the most optimal resource management practices. In addition, it automates workflow management, reporting, accounting, employee management, and other complex activities.

What are the responsibilities of wholesale distributors?

You cannot say that the job description of one wholesale distributor is similar to others with the same job position. Although, they do have overlapping responsibilities such as stock management, staff management, resource management, researching market, and report curation. Also, storing goods then distributing and transporting them to clients is part of the job.

What are the various types of distribution?

You can categorize the types of distribution into two main types, direct and indirect distribution. The former refers to the method of directly sending and selling the goods to the customers. On the other hand, the latter category involves numerous intermediaries in the distribution process. Also, you can divide the types of distribution depending on the strategy you choose to disperse your goods. You can select whether you prefer selective, inclusive, or exclusive distribution.
